1. Penetration Testing (Pentesting)
This is the most common service. Experts imitate a cyberattack against a client's network to discover vulnerabilities. By thinking like an opponent, they can identify powerlessness in firewalls, outdated software, or badly set up servers.
2. Vulnerability Assessments
Unlike a full-blown penetration test, a vulnerability evaluation is a methodical evaluation of security weak points in an information system. It evaluates if the system is vulnerable to any known vulnerabilities and designates seriousness levels to those dangers.

5. Social Engineering Audits
Security is not almost software; it has to do with people. Ethical hackers might carry out "vishing" (voice phishing) or "smishing" (SMS phishing) simulations to check how well a business's employees adhere to security protocols.
